大数据流处理正迅速成为现代企业数据战略的核心。随着数据量的爆炸性增长,企业面临着如何实时处理和分析数据的挑战。大数据平台如何支持大数据流处理?流式数据处理与分析功能 是一个值得深入探讨的话题。今天,我们将聚焦于以下几个关键问题:

- 什么是大数据流处理?为何如此重要?
- 大数据平台在流处理中的角色和优势是什么?
- 有哪些技术和工具可以有效支持流式数据处理和分析?
- 如何选择和实施合适的大数据平台来支持流处理需求?
通过这篇文章,我们希望帮助您更好地理解大数据流处理的核心概念,以及如何在企业中有效地实施和利用这些技术,以获得竞争优势。
🚀 一、什么是大数据流处理?为何如此重要?
1. 大数据流处理的核心概念
大数据流处理是一种实时处理和分析数据流的方法。与传统的批处理不同,流处理可以在数据到达时立即进行处理。这意味着企业可以几乎实时地获取数据洞察,不再需要等待批处理周期的结束。例如,电商平台可以通过流处理实时分析用户行为,及时调整营销策略,提高用户转化率。

流处理的重要性体现在以下几个方面:
- 实时性:能够立即响应数据变化,适用于需要快速决策的场景。
- 连续性:数据流是连续的,无需等到所有数据到齐再进行分析。
- 高效性:提高数据处理效率,节省时间和资源。
2. 流处理的实际应用场景
流处理在现代企业中的应用非常广泛。从金融交易监控、网络安全威胁检测,到物联网设备数据处理,流处理几乎涉及到每一个需要实时数据分析的领域。例如,在金融领域,流处理可以用于监控交易异常,防止欺诈行为。在物联网领域,实时处理传感器数据有助于及时发现设备故障,降低维护成本。
3. 面临的挑战与解决方案
尽管流处理有诸多优势,但其实现也面临着一些挑战:
- 数据量巨大:需要处理大量的实时数据流,要求系统具备高吞吐量。
- 低延迟要求:要在极短的时间内完成数据处理,要求系统具备低延迟能力。
- 复杂的分析逻辑:流处理涉及复杂的数据分析逻辑,要求系统具备强大的计算能力。
为了应对这些挑战,企业需要选择合适的大数据平台和工具,例如FineDataLink,这是一款国产的、高效实用的低代码ETL工具,能够帮助企业快速搭建大数据平台,支持实时数据处理:FineDataLink体验Demo。
⚙️ 二、大数据平台在流处理中的角色和优势是什么?
1. 大数据平台的核心功能
大数据平台在流处理中的角色主要体现在以下几个方面:
- 数据集成:能够快速连接多种数据源,实现数据的无缝集成。
- 实时处理:支持实时数据流的处理和分析,提高数据处理的时效性。
- 扩展性:能够根据业务需求灵活扩展处理能力,支持海量数据流的处理。
FineDataLink作为一款低代码、高时效的企业级数据集成平台,正是通过这些核心功能,帮助企业快速实现流处理的能力。
2. 平台优势与业务价值
大数据平台在流处理中的优势主要体现在以下几个方面:
- 降低成本:通过低代码开发和高效的数据处理,降低企业的开发和运维成本。
- 提高效率:通过自动化的数据处理流程,提高企业的数据处理效率。
- 增强竞争力:通过实时的数据分析能力,帮助企业快速响应市场变化,增强竞争优势。
3. 案例分析:成功的实施经验
许多企业已经通过大数据平台实现了流处理的成功案例。例如,一家大型零售企业通过FineDataLink实现了实时的库存管理和销售分析,极大地提高了运营效率和客户满意度。这不仅帮助企业降低了库存成本,还提升了销售转化率。
通过这些成功的实施经验,我们可以看到大数据平台在流处理中的重要性和价值。
🛠️ 三、有哪些技术和工具可以有效支持流式数据处理和分析?
1. 流处理技术栈
为了实现高效的流处理,企业需要选择合适的技术栈。常用的流处理技术包括:
- Apache Kafka:一个分布式流处理平台,能够处理实时数据流。
- Apache Flink:一个流处理框架,支持复杂的流计算和状态管理。
- Apache Spark Streaming:一个流处理模块,能够实时处理批量数据流。
这些技术各有优劣,企业可以根据具体的业务需求选择合适的技术组合。
2. 工具推荐:FineDataLink
FineDataLink作为一款低代码、高时效的企业级数据集成平台,可以有效支持流式数据处理和分析。它的优势在于:
- 低代码开发:通过图形化界面进行数据处理流程的设计和开发,降低了开发难度。
- 快速集成:支持多种数据源的快速接入,实现数据的无缝集成。
- 高效处理:通过高效的数据处理引擎,实现实时数据流的处理和分析。
3. 实施步骤与注意事项
在选择和实施大数据平台时,企业需要注意以下几点:
- 明确需求:根据业务需求选择合适的技术和工具,不要盲目跟风。
- 评估技术栈:结合企业现有的技术栈,选择兼容性好的流处理技术。
- 关注性能:确保平台能够满足高吞吐量和低延迟的要求。
- 重视安全:确保数据的安全性和隐私性,避免数据泄露。
通过合理的技术选择和实施步骤,企业可以有效地实现流式数据处理和分析。
🔍 四、如何选择和实施合适的大数据平台来支持流处理需求?
1. 选择大数据平台的关键因素
选择合适的大数据平台是实现流处理的关键。企业在选择时需要考虑以下因素:
- 功能完备性:平台是否具备全面的数据集成、处理和分析功能。
- 技术先进性:平台是否采用了先进的流处理技术,能够支持复杂的分析需求。
- 使用便捷性:平台是否易于使用,是否支持低代码开发,降低开发门槛。
FineDataLink作为一款低代码、高时效的数据集成平台,正是通过这些优质特性,帮助企业快速实现流处理能力。
2. 实施过程中的挑战与对策
在实施大数据平台的过程中,企业可能会遇到以下挑战:
- 技术挑战:需要掌握复杂的流处理技术,要求团队具备较高的技术水平。
- 管理挑战:需要协调不同部门的资源和需求,确保项目顺利实施。
- 成本挑战:需要控制实施成本,避免超出预算。
为了应对这些挑战,企业可以采取以下对策:
- 培训和支持:为团队提供必要的技术培训和支持,提高技术水平。
- 项目管理:制定详细的项目计划,明确各部门的职责和任务。
- 成本控制:合理评估和控制项目成本,确保在预算内实施。
3. 成功实施的关键要素
成功实施大数据平台的关键在于:
- 明确目标:清晰的目标和需求是实施成功的基础。
- 技术支持:选择可靠的技术合作伙伴,提供必要的技术支持。
- 持续优化:根据业务需求的变化,持续优化和升级平台功能。
通过合理的选择和实施步骤,企业可以顺利实现大数据流处理的能力,从而获得竞争优势。
🔄 总结
大数据流处理正逐渐成为企业数据战略的重要组成部分。通过选择合适的大数据平台,企业可以实现实时数据流的处理和分析,提高数据处理效率和业务响应速度。FineDataLink作为一款高效实用的低代码ETL工具,能够帮助企业快速搭建大数据平台,实现流处理能力的提升。想要了解更多关于FineDataLink的功能和应用,可以访问:FineDataLink体验Demo。
在未来,随着数据量的持续增长和技术的不断进步,大数据流处理将在更多的行业和场景中得到应用。希望通过这篇文章,您能够更好地理解和应用大数据流处理技术,为企业的发展提供更强劲的动力。
本文相关FAQs
🚀 大数据平台如何实现流处理功能?
流处理在现代企业中至关重要,尤其是在实时数据分析和决策中。大数据平台通过以下几种方式实现流处理功能:
- 实时数据采集:平台能够从各种来源(如传感器、日志系统、社交媒体等)实时采集数据,确保信息快速传递。
- 数据处理引擎:利用强大的流处理引擎,如Apache Kafka、Flink等,平台可以对数据进行实时分析和处理。
- 低延迟:确保数据从采集到处理的全过程保持低延迟,使企业能够迅速反应。
流处理的核心在于快速响应市场变化,企业利用流处理可以实时优化业务流程,提高运营效率。
💡 流式数据处理与传统批处理的区别是什么?
流式数据处理与传统批处理有着显著的区别:
- 数据处理方式:
- 流处理:数据在产生时立即处理,适合需要实时响应的场景。
- 批处理:数据积累到一定数量后统一处理,适合大规模数据分析。
- 时间敏感度:
- 流处理:能够实时提供决策支持,适用于金融交易等需即时反馈的行业。
- 批处理:适用于定期报告生成等不需实时响应的场景。
- 技术架构:
- 流处理:通常使用Kafka、Flink等框架,专注于持续输入和处理。
- 批处理:依赖Hadoop等框架,擅长处理大规模数据集。
企业在选择数据处理方式时,应根据自身需求和行业特点做出决定。
🔍 如何选择合适的大数据流处理工具?
选择合适的大数据流处理工具需要考虑几个关键因素:
- 数据源和数据量:了解数据的来源和规模,以选择能够处理对应负载的工具。
- 实时性要求:根据业务对实时性的要求,选择能够提供足够低延迟的解决方案。
- 可扩展性:确保工具能够随着业务增长而扩展,支持越来越复杂的数据处理需求。
在市场上,Apache Kafka和Apache Flink是常见的选择,它们具有高可靠性和可扩展性。对于企业来说,FineDataLink也提供了一个不错的选择,能够快速搭建企业级大数据平台,FineDataLink体验Demo。

🤔 企业如何利用流处理实现商业价值?
企业利用流处理可以实现多种商业价值:
- 实时监控:对生产过程进行实时监控,及时发现和解决问题,优化生产效率。
- 客户行为分析:实时分析客户行为,提供个性化服务,提高客户满意度。
- 市场趋势预测:通过流处理分析市场数据,预测趋势并调整战略,抢占市场先机。
这些应用能够帮助企业在快速变化的市场中保持竞争力,降低风险,提高收益。
🌟 FineDataLink如何支持流式数据处理?
FineDataLink作为企业级数据集成平台,通过以下方式支持流式数据处理:
- 高时效数据融合:提供快速连接和高效融合各种数据源的能力。
- 灵活ETL开发:通过DAG+低代码开发模式,简化ETL流程,支持实时数据处理。
- 计算压力转移:将计算压力转移到数据仓库,降低业务系统负担,提升整体效率。
企业可以通过FineDataLink简化流处理流程,快速响应市场变化,消灭信息孤岛,沉淀数据资产,支持多种分析场景。点击这里体验FineDataLink。